The silver-based brazing alloys market is experiencing significant growth, driven by advancements in manufacturing techniques and increasing demand across various industries. As of 2024, the market was valued at approximately USD 4.9 billion and is projected to reach USD 8.1 billion by 2033, reflecting a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5.56% during the forecast period. citeturn0search1
Automotive Industry Demand: The push for lightweight and energy-efficient vehicles has heightened the need for high-performance brazing materials, particularly silver-based alloys, in components like heat exchangers and exhaust systems. citeturn0search1
Aerospace Sector Expansion: The aerospace industry's growth, with its emphasis on high-temperature applications, has increased the demand for robust brazing solutions. citeturn0search3
Electronics and Electrical Applications: The proliferation of consumer electronics necessitates reliable brazing materials for electronic component assembly, power semiconductors, and electrical connectors. citeturn0search1
HVAC and Refrigeration Needs: The demand for energy-efficient heating, ventilation, and air conditioning systems has spurred the use of silver-based brazing alloys in manufacturing radiators and heat exchangers. citeturn0search0
Silver-based brazing alloys are available in various forms, each catering to specific applications:
Wire Form: Preferred in applications requiring precise control over the amount of alloy applied, such as the electronics and automotive industries. citeturn0search5
Rod Form: Known for strength and durability, commonly used in high-temperature applications like aerospace and power generation. citeturn0search5
Paste and Powder Forms: Offer ease of application and are suitable for brazing complex shapes, finding use in various industrial applications. citeturn0search5
Regionally, North America held the largest market share in 2023, with significant investments in aerospace and automotive sectors driving demand. citeturn0search3 The Asia-Pacific region is expected to witness substantial growth due to rapid industrialization and urbanization, leading to increased demand for brazing alloys in manufacturing and construction. citeturn0search2
Despite positive growth prospects, the market faces challenges such as fluctuations in raw material prices, especially silver, and regulatory issues concerning certain alloy compositions. citeturn0search2 However, opportunities lie in developing advanced brazing materials, including nanostructured alloys and those compatible with emerging manufacturing technologies like 3D printing, which could revolutionize joining processes. citeturn0search2
